Autoren-Porträt von John Kendrick Bangs
John Kendrick Bangs (1862-1922) was an American author, humorist, and satirist best known for his work in the genre of 'Bangsian fantasy'-a term coined after him to describe fantasy that concerns the use of famous literary or historical individuals in the afterlife, often in whimsical or absurd situations. Bangs was born in Yonkers, New York, and his prolific writing career spanned from the late 19th century into the early 20th century. He was an alumnus of Columbia College and served as the editor of 'Life' magazine, as well as working for 'Harper's Magazine.' His unique blend of comedy and fantasy, as exhibited in 'Paste Jewels,' encapsulates his signature literary style of creating a charming and ethereal world, enriched with wit and satirical pokes at society. His other notable works include 'A House-Boat on the Styx,' which solidified his reputation in fantasy literature, and 'The Idiot,' a series which offers humorous insights into American life through its eponymous character. Bangs's contribution to the realms of humor and fantasy literature continues to be acknowledged even after his passing, and his style has influenced subsequent generations of writers who find charm in the fusion of the mundane with the magical.
